Odisha Plus II Exam 2020: Online Registration Begins Nov 1

Bhubaneswar: The online registration process for  CHSE Plus II examination 2020 will begin from November 1 and the exam is scheduled to start from the first week of March.

The Council of Higher Secondary Education (CHSE) released the pre-exam schedule on Thursday, listing out the details which the candidates and schools have to follow while filling the forms online.

It said that the online form fill-up for the eligible regular candidates of Arts, Science, Commerce and Vocational streams will be done by the respective schools through the e-space site www.samsodisha.gov.in

The regular candidates are required to fill up the form in the institutes where they have completed their higher secondary courses.

The schedule:

  • Filling the form without fine — Nov 1 to Nov 9.
  • Filling the form with late fee of Rs 50 — Nov 11 to Nov 16
  • Filling the form with a late fee of Rs 350 — Nov 18 to Nov 20

No form from the regular candidates will be accepted after the scheduled dates as fixed by CHSE.

Syllabus and question pattern:

Questions will be set from the new syllabus and the question pattern of the previous year will remain unchanged for the CHSE 2020 exam, the board notification has said.
